Purchased New Mazda Miata from Chris Bice

I did all my negotiations on line with Chris. He responded promptly and gave me the best quote. I went to the dealership to sign the final papers, pick up car etc. The Finance Manager did the usual sell you more add ons stuff but was low key about it and not pushy. He then offered a loan way above the current market (typical maneuver). After calling my credit union the games ended and they gave me a very favorable loan which is possible if you have a excellent credit union. The Problem was NO CAR! It didn't come for a full week with all kinds of excuses in between. If I had it to do over again, I would not have put my money down or gave them my old car until the new one came in. Live and Learn....it all worked out fine. When car came it, it was the right one and Chris did a great job of explaining all of the controls. In my opinion, they should have given me something extra for my inconvenience and for improved customer service. I would recommend Chris and the dealership, but have all of your information together when you go in, and be firm about what you are willing to do with a loan. And don't sign or finalize until the car is on the lot.

Great service, No Games!

++++++ I originally started by getting quotes through cars.com to the various dealers in my area. I was shortly called back by Chris Bice who was very friendly and straight forward with the pricing. This location was not originally the best price I received back from other dealers but they agreed to match it without issues. ++++++ We went that night to this location to get everything started. Chris had the car parked out front ready for us to test drive when we got there. We finished the test drive and went inside to start the paperwork. We were trading in an older Mazda and they were honest and direct about the price and why they were giving the quoted amount. ++++ George in finance was also great. He covered all the additional warranties and explained them in depth. No pressure to buy. Just made us aware, gave us the brochures, and said let them know if we wanted to get it or not. He also had great stories that he shared which were entertaining. When we came back the next day with the check, the ease of signing all the papers was seamless as well. ++++++ Overall it was a great experience. We were at another dealer the night before and all we got were games. I would ask what the price of the car was out the door and they would respond with, "Well what do you want it to be?" I would ask yet again how much they have it price out the door with rebates, and yet again they ask "Well how much do you want to pay for it?" Just games. I finally pitched a price and they just said I was waaaay to far apart from their price. I left in frustration because they were absolutely no help. The surprising thing was, the price they quoted online was only $500 off. Not sure how that was way apart. SO, their loss is Daytona Mazda's gain :-) ++++++ Save yourself time and go on to cars.com, pick your Make, Model, all the goodies and options you want, then send it to the local dealers asking for their out the door price with all the taxes and stuff. Sit back and get all their quotes and let them fight for your business. No sense in going to just one dealer when the power can be in your hands. I know this now. Was so much easier!
